Do the following steps to reset the digitizing oscilloscope to a known factory
default state. (Reset the oscilloscope anytime you begin a new task and need to
“start fresh” with known default settings.)
1. Press the save/recall SETUP button to display the Setup menu (see
Figure 2–2).
SETUP Button
Figure 2–2: SETUP Button Location
The digitizing oscilloscope displays main menus along the bottom of the
screen. Figure 2–3 shows the Setup main menu.
Recall Factory Setup
Menu Item and Button
OK Confirm Factory Init
Menu Item and Button
Figure 2–3: The Displayed Setup Menu
2. Press the button directly below the Recall Factory Setup menu item.
The display shows side menus along the right side of the screen. The buttons
to select these side menu items are to the right of the side menu.
Because an accidental instrument reset could destroy a setup that took a long
time to create, the digitizing oscilloscope asks you to verify the Recall
Factory Setup selection (see Figure 2–3).
3. Press the button to the right of the OK Confirm Factory Init side menu
item.
